| # BenNumEval: A Benchmark to Assess LLM’s Numerical Reasoning Capabilities in Bengali |
|
|
| **BenNumEval** is a novel benchmark designed to evaluate the numerical reasoning abilities of Large Language Models (LLMs) in the Bengali language. It introduces six diverse task categories and a high-quality dataset containing over 3,200 examples derived from educational and real-world sources. |
|
|
| ## 📁 Dataset Overview |
|
|
| BenNumEval includes **3,255** curated examples divided into six task types: |
|
|
| | Task Type | Description | Examples | |
| |-------------------------------|-----------------------------------------------------------------------------|----------| |
| | Commonsense + Arithmetic (CA) | Problems combining arithmetic with common-sense knowledge | 410 | |
| | Domain-Specific (DS) | Problems requiring domain knowledge (e.g., physics, chemistry, CS) | 705 | |
| | Commonsense + Quantitative (CQ) | Simple comparisons based on everyday logic | 400 | |
| | Fill-in-the-Blanks (FiB) | Arithmetic word problems in fill-in-the-blank style | 665 | |
| | Quantitative NLI (QNLI) | Natural language inference involving numerical understanding | 425 | |
| | Arithmetic Word Problems (AWP)| Real-world word problems requiring arithmetic reasoning | 650 | |

| # Code Snipet to Download the dataset |
|
|
| Install the datasets library if you've not installed yet. |
| ``` |
| pip install datasets |
| ``` |
|
|
| Then load the dataset |
|
|
| ```python |
| from datasets import load_dataset |
| |
| dataset = load_dataset("ka05ar/BenNumEval", 'CA') #for downloading Task1(CA) subset |
| ``` |
